深入解析:加密钱包架构问题及其影响

引言:加密钱包的重要性

在数字货币飞速发展的时代,加密钱包作为用户存储和管理数字资产的工具,其重要性不言而喻。无论是比特币、以太坊,还是其他各种加密资产,均需要可靠的钱包来确保安全性和便捷性。然而,随着需求的增长,背后架构的问题也逐渐暴露。

加密钱包的基本架构

深入解析:加密钱包架构问题及其影响

一个加密钱包通常由多个组件构成,其中包括私钥管理、地址生成、交易签名和区块链交互等。私钥是用户访问和管理数字资产的唯一凭证,如果私钥泄露,资产将面临被盗的风险。地址生成则负责将用户的私钥转换为公开地址,以便于在区块链上接收交易。交易签名则是在发送资产之前确保交易的合法性。

架构错误的种类

加密钱包的架构错误主要集中在三个方面:安全性问题、功能不完善以及用户体验差。第一种问题,往往与私钥的管理方式有关。例如,使用不安全的存储方式,如将私钥以明文形式存储在设备中,或是在网络不安全的环境下进行交易,这些都会导致私钥的泄露。

其次,功能不完善的问题多体现为钱包无法支持多种币种或无法兼容新的区块链协议,导致用户无法进行跨平台操作。此外,部分钱包在交易速度上表现较差,影响用户决策。

最后,用户体验的问题则涉及到界面的设计、操作的流畅性与功能的易用性。许多用户由于加密技术的复杂性,难以理解各种功能的用途,从而感到困惑并放弃使用。

安全性私钥管理的重要性

深入解析:加密钱包架构问题及其影响

安全性是加密钱包最为重要的部分。许多用户在使用加密钱包时,往往对私钥的存储和保护缺乏足够的认识。这种无知导致了一系列的安全隐患。

例如,集中式钱包由于在服务器端存储私钥,虽然方便了用户的访问,但也将用户的资产置于高风险之中。如果钱包服务商遭到攻击,用户的资产可能会在瞬间被盗。相对而言,去中心化钱包则更为安全,因为私钥只存储在用户的设备中,攻击者不容易获取。

功能不完善引发的困扰

除了安全性,功能的完善性也是用户选择加密钱包时的重要考虑。许多加密钱包无法支持多种数字资产,限制了用户的选择。例如,一些仅支持以太坊及其代币的钱包并不适合需要存储比特币或其他数字货币的用户。这种局限性让用户难以在一个平台上管理他们的多样化资产。

此外,不支持合约调用或其他高级功能的钱包,也降低了用户的使用体验。面对需要频繁进行链上交易的用户,钱包的响应速度与稳定性显得尤为重要。

用户体验:重视设计与流畅性

用户体验是决定加密钱包成败的关键。良好的用户体验不仅体现在界面的美观,更在于操作的便捷。如果界面设计繁复,用户在完成简单操作时也需花费过多时间琢磨,必然会影响他们的使用频率。

例如,许多用户在使用钱包时,可能会面对复杂的账户恢复流程。如果钱包提供简单易懂的引导,用户在遭遇问题时能够迅速解决,将大大提升他们的满意度。

影响与后果:用户信任的丧失

加密钱包架构的错误最终将导致用户对钱包的信任降低。信任是一切金融活动的基础,而一旦用户失去对某个钱包的信任,再好的功能与设计也无法挽回。

例如,某个钱包由于屡次出现安全漏洞,导致大量用户资产被盗,最终这个钱包在市场上的声誉遭到重创,许多用户纷纷流失,转向其他更为安全可靠的钱包。长期以来,用户的信任将是加密钱包存活与发展的必要条件。

如何避免架构错误?

为了提升加密钱包的安全性与用户体验,各大钱包开发者应从架构设计入手,确保私钥的安全管理、功能的全面性,以及用户体验的流畅性。比如,采用多重签名、冷存储等方式,加强私钥的保护。此外,应致力于开发界面友好的用户手册,帮助用户快速上手。

同时,也要不断聆听用户反馈,针对不同用户的需求进行功能。为了提升整体用户满意度,钱包开发者需要将用户体验放在首要位置,明确用户的需求与痛点。

总结:理性选择加密钱包

在选择加密钱包时,用户应理性分析各种钱包的架构与功能,不应仅仅追求外表的设计与流行度。安全性、功能的全面性与用户体验是选择的三大关键要素。通过对这些方面的认真对比与评估,用户将能更好地保护自己的数字资产,避免架构错误带来的潜在风险。

借助良好的加密钱包架构,用户不仅仅是拥有了一种资产的储存方式,更是获得了一种对自身财富的控制能力。在未来的数字货币时代,安全与信任将继续主导我们的选择。